/*==========圓圖框放置大小==========*/
.ca-menu{
    padding:0;
    margin:20px auto;
    width: 700px;
}
/*==========圓圖框放置大小==========*/

/*==========主要圓形==========*/
.ca-menu li{
	bottom:10px;
    width: 150px;
    height: 150px;
    border: 10px solid #f6f6f6;
    overflow: hidden;
    position: relative;
    float:left;
    background: #fff;
    margin-right: 4px;
    -webkit-box-shadow: 1px 1px 2px rgba(0,0,0,0.2);
    -moz-box-shadow: 1px 1px 2px rgba(0,0,0,0.2);
    box-shadow: 1px 1px 2px rgba(0,0,0,0.2);
    -webkit-border-radius: 125px;
    -moz-border-radius: 125px;
    border-radius: 125px;
    -webkit-transition: all 400ms linear;
    -moz-transition: all 400ms linear;
    -o-transition: all 400ms linear;
    -ms-transition: all 400ms linear;
    transition: all 400ms linear;
}
/*==========主要圓形==========*/

/*==========文字顯示==========*/
.ca-menu li a{
    text-align: left;
    width: 100%;
    height: 100%;
    display: block;
    color: #8C8D01;
    position: relative;
}
/*==========文字顯示==========*/

/*==========圈圈裡的圖片==========*/
.ca-icon{
    position: absolute;
    left: 40px;
    top: 25px;
    text-align: center;
}
/*==========圈圈裡的圖片==========*/

/*==========圓形中的文字+未轉動顯示==========*/
.ca-main{
    font-size: 12px;
    position: absolute;
    top: 60px;
    height: 80px;
    width: 170px;
    left: 50%;
    margin-left: -85px;
    opacity: 0.8;
    text-align: center;
}

.ca-main_1{
    font-size: 14px;
    position: absolute;
    top: 75px;
    height: 80px;
    width: 170px;
    left: 50%;
    margin-left: -85px;
    opacity: 0.8;
    text-align: center;
}
/*==========圓形中的文字+未轉動顯示==========*/

/*==========旋轉跳躍==========*/
.ca-menu li:hover{
    background: #f7f7f7;
    border-color: #fff;
    -webkit-transform: rotate(360deg);
    -moz-transform: rotate(360deg);
    -o-transform: rotate(360deg);
    -ms-transform: rotate(360deg);
    transform: rotate(360deg);
}
/*==========旋轉跳躍==========*/



